John Calvert is about to hit a milestone in his journey with a cancer diagnosis. “I would have bet money that this was not going to happen to me,” John said. “I’ve found out this disease is totally insidious. It doesn’t care who you are, what you are, whether you draw the Ferrari or Ford, it doesn’t matter if it’s going to attack you, it’s going to attack you.”

It’s been almost three months since anyone has seen or heard from Lauren ‘El’ Cho, the 30-year-old New Jersey woman who was last seen in a remote area of Yucca Valley. Cho was last seen on June 28 at approximately 5:10 p.m., when she reportedly walked away from the residence where she was staying in […]

(CNS) – A Yucca Valley man who triggered a collision in Palm Springs while high on drugs was convicted of the murder of one of his passengers Wednesday. The Indio jury also convicted Robert Garcia Jr., 55, of DUI causing injury and sentence-enhancing allegations of causing bodily injury to multiple victims in connection with the […]
